| Oster Golden 5 clippers I used our new clippers yesterday. Wow, there just awsome. I wish it were alittle bit lighter in weight but it was really a pleasure to use. I love it. If you thinking or are unsure, I don't think you will be sorry in your purchase. The area I had the most difficulty with is the neck area on each side. It's so thick there and my other one (Andis) just did not clip the area good and I had to use scissors. The Oster went right through the area leaving a very professional look. He looks so handsome. I was to tired to take pictures and post. You'll have to take my word for it. Changing the blades while the motor was running was a bit nerve wracking but I got the hang of it and all was fine.
